Question : This question is in regards to a BOIL on my buttock cheek. Around a week ago I started getting pain in my right buttock and noticed a boil forming. I have never had one of these previously . It started growing and formed a puss. It is extremely painful so I was advised by the doctor that I could pop it with a needle or wait to see if it pops itself . I went home and decided to pop it myself. Now since then the pain is too much that I am unable to even sit and the boil is sti there but without the puss head ( white liquid ) . I have applied antibacterial cream over it but still the pain is too much. I want this to go away. What should I do in terms of my next step of action against this ??
Brief Answer:
Need for oral medicines
Detailed Answer:
Hi
You seem to have developed an abscess following folliculitis over the gluteal region.
It is very common for a common follicular infection in this region to flare up and form an abscess in this area.
This can cause swelling due to pus accumulation in the area and is very painful.
You might need to be started on oral antibiotics along with anti inflammatory agents so as to control the further spread of the infection.
You can start intake of tablet paracetamol two to three times a day.
You should see your local doctor soon so that you can be started on oral antibiotics soon after proper examination of the area .
